Many kinds of MRI courses are offered by different training schools all over the US. When choosing a school or training center, be sure to pick one that offers the most complete curriculum and the necessary clinical training. Clinical training is important because it is one of the requirements of the American Registry of Radiologic Technologists for certification. You won’t be able to take the MRI certification exam without showing proof of hands-on training.

Choose an MRI Course with Clinical Training

Unfortunately, not all schools that offer MRI courses include clinical training in their curriculum. Some claim that many employers would rather have their technologists practice in their own facility. However, if you’re making an entirely different shift in your career independent of your current job, then you will need that clinical training.

There are online MRI schools that also offer clinical training, which makes them your best choice. While you can take all the modules and mock tests online, the clinical training will be conducted in an actual healthcare facility near you. You get to choose which from their partner facilities you’d like to perform the clinical training. You’ll also be assigned a personal coordinator to supervise your training and ensure you’re learning all the necessary skills and performing the right processes.
